#a160d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a160dc is composed of 63.1% red, 37.6%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 271.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 62%. #a160d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#4300b9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#a160d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a160dc has RGB values of R:161, G:96,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 10576092.

Shades and Tints of #a160d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f7f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a160d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9ca0 is the less saturated color, while #a242fa is the most saturated one.
